Every project begins with a thorough inspection of your property. We evaluate the existing condition, identify problem areas, and use infrared moisture scanning when needed to reveal hidden issues. You receive a detailed report with photos and honest recommendations.
Our preparation process includes substrate inspection, cleaning, moisture testing, and priming. We mask all areas not receiving foam, set up containment where needed, and verify that temperature and humidity conditions are within specification for application.
Using precision spray equipment, our crews apply the foam in controlled passes to achieve the specified thickness and density. The closed-cell foam expands 30 to 40 times its liquid volume, conforming to every detail of the surface and creating a seamless monolithic barrier.
After the foam cures, we apply a UV-protective coating — silicone, acrylic, or elastomeric — selected for your specific application and climate. We then remove all masking, clean up the work area, and conduct a final walkthrough with you to verify satisfaction.
